Deepfakes are AI-generated videos or audio recordings that use machine learning algorithms to create realistic impersonations of individuals. These algorithms can analyze a person's voice, facial expressions, and mannerisms, and then use this data to generate new content that appears to be the person themselves.

Internationally, the UK has taken a significant step by making it a criminal offense to create or request the creation of intimate deepfake images without consent, closing a previous loophole that only punished distribution. Despite these efforts, legal hurdles remain significant. Section 230 of the Communications Decency Act has historically protected online platforms from liability for user-posted content as long as they act in good faith to moderate it, making it difficult to hold major tech companies accountable for the deepfakes that proliferate on their services.
